A dilemma lies before me
On a rusty dirty blade,
A long process to derive
Which decision’s to be made,
Neither cardinal direction
Can ordain a supposition,
Another way is taken
To arrive at a decision.
Time is ticking,
And the deadline’s drawing near
Yet no decision has decided
Nor determined to be clear
At the crossroads I am frozen,
No direction known to take
No exceptions, No excuses,
A decision I must make.
This decision will determine
How my actions will be judged
Every motion causes notions,
An opinion can be nudged.
Do I care for those opinions
Which appear from observation
Of the actions I have taken
In the heart of desperation?
